SUBJECT: ANNUAL FORFEITURE REPORT FOR THE JUSTICE AND TREASURY DEPARTMENTS
The Police Department spent nearly $700,000 in seizure funds during the fiscal year that ended Sept.
30, and this memorandum provides some additional detail to what you will find annual sharing
agreement and certification report we send the federal government every year. For each of the
spending categories of the formal report, this table details what those funds were specifically used
for:
Category/Detail
Funding*
a. Law Enforcement Operations and Investigations
Narcotics "Buy" Money
$10,000
Subtotal
$10,000
b. Law Enforcement, Public Safety, and Detention Facilities
Installing ballistic protection in Department Lobby
$146,038
Subtotal
$146,038
d. Law Enforcement Equipment
Tasers and Ancillary Equipment
$37,472
3-D Imaging System — Collisions and Crime Scenes
88,369
Utility Task Vehicle (UTV)
26,799
Skywatch Surveillance Tower
120,323
Ultraviolet Imaging System — Crime Scenes
20,000
Partial funding of Radio Recording System (NICE)
230,000
Subtotal
$522,963
TOTAL, Justice and Treasury Funds
$679,001
*These totals combine Justice and Treasury departmental awards.
If you have any additional questions about how these funds were spent, please let me know.

Text of Legislative File CM -2016-1244
Consider executing an Equitable Sharing Agreement and Certification with the U.S
Department of Justice and the Treasury Departments..
Equitable Sharing is a program in which the proceeds of liquidated seized assets from
asset forfeiture are shared between federal and local law enforcement agencies. Asset
forfeiture occurs when law enforcement agencies seize assets (cash and vehicles or other
property) used during the commission of a crime, and those proceeds are awarded to the
Department by a court process. This program is designed to enhance cooperation among
the agencies.
The proposed item is a year-end report and agreement for continued participation in this
program. That report shows that the Department received $695,716 in asset forfeiture
awards during FY 2015-16, and it spent $679,001 of those funds leaving a remaining
balance of $16,715. Forfeiture awards are budgeted in the Law Enforcement Fund, and
FY 2015-16 expenditures were used for law enforcement, public safety and detention
facilities, operations, investigations and equipment.
This is an annual submission to the the U.S Departments of Justice and Treasury.
